NBA - Knicks vs. Nets Episode 3
By Reynaldo Seno PhilBoxing.com Thu, 20 Dec 2012

NEW YORK -- In today's crowded 11-game NBA schedule, no match-up attracts more intrigue and interest than the joust between the Brooklyn Nets and the New York Knicks at the Madison Square Garden.
For the Knicks, it's a fight for bragging rights, the chance to re-establish themselves as the kings of New York basketball. For the newbie Nets, it's a fight for validation, an opportunity to win the affection of some of the Big Apple's basketball-loving denizens.
And for those of us sportswriters who are tasked to chronicle these events, it's Episode 3 in Year One of the Battle of the Burroughs, a budding rivalry that could further color and enthrall the NBA for many, many years to come.
The Nets drew first blood when they edged the Knicks 96-89 last November 26 at the decadent $1 billion Barclays Center. But the Knicks exacted sweet revenge on December 11, pocketing a slim 100-97 decision. While today is the tie-breaker, it won't be for all the marbles since both teams meet again for the fourth and final time in the regular season on January 21 next year at The Garden.
The Knicks enter tonight's skirmish slightly wobbly, with the Knicks losing a blowout shocker at the hands of the Houston Rockets last Monday at The Garden while the Nets fell to a 92-90 nail-biter in their Barclays backyard against the Utah Jazz on Tuesday night.
But the losses do not diminish the luster and bluster of tonight's encounter. These Knicks and Nets, they always save the best for each other. (RS)
